HTML5 : les mathématiques sur le Web avec MathML 3

Le par  |  0 commentaire(s)
W3C

Le W3C met à jour son standard compatible HTML5 pour faciliter la représentation des mathématiques sur le Web.

W3CLe World Wide Consortium ( W3C ) annonce la publication de la troisième version du standard MathML, précisant qu'elle fait partie de la plate-forme Web ouverte avec HTML5, CSS et SVG. Ce standard permet de représenter les symboles mathématiques comme pour la multiplication, division longue, soustraction, les reports ou retenues pour l'addition.

La représentation des formules mathématiques dans des documents Web a longtemps été problématique, et en l'absence de balises adéquates, les développeurs se sont tournés vers l'intégration d'images ( fichiers images ) avec des symboles ou des formules.

MathML 3 apporte par ailleurs une forme d'internationalisation avec des fonctionnalités pour la représentations des équations de droite à gauche :

" Les caractéristiques de directivité de droite à gauche de MathML 3.0 feront réellement la différence dans le domaine de l'enseignement en arabe. Pour la première fois, elles vont permettre de produire des livres mathématiques électroniques réellement interopérables, fondés sur des standards, pour les étudiants des pays arabes "

, déclare dans un communiqué du W3C Adil Allawi, directeur technique de Diwan Software Limited, fournisseur de logiciels d'édition en langue arabe.

Le W3C précise que les navigateurs Firefox et Camino supportent actuellement MathML 2 mais pas encore MathML 3. Opera prend en charge MathML pour le profil CSS de MathML 3. Pour Internet Explorer, le plugin MathPlayer est disponible. Pour WebKit ( Safari ), ce support de MathML bénéficie régulièrement d'améliorations.

Complément d'information

Vos commentaires

Gagnez chaque mois un abonnement Premium avec GNT : Inscrivez-vous !
Suivre les commentaires
Poster un commentaire
Anonyme
:) ;) :D ^^ 8) :| :lol: :p :-/ :o :w00t: :roll: :( :cry: :facepalm:
:andy: :annoyed: :bandit: :alien: :ninja: :agent: :doh: :@ :sick: :kiss: :love: :sleep: :whistle: =]